4 Usage Examples Depicting the Meaning of 'Jurist' in a Sentence

"A person who is knowledgeable about the law, serving in roles such as a judge, lawyer, or scholar." more

Our neighbor dreams of becoming a jurist to help people with legal issues.
A jurist studies many books to understand the complexities of the legal system.
The friendly jurist explained the importance of laws to the students.
The fair jurist made a just decision based on the evidence presented.
